Comprehending Soffit and Fascia
Soffit refers to the underside of a roofing system overhang. It can be discovered underneath the eaves of your roofing and is mainly accountable for ventilation and allowing air to circulate in the attic. Soffit also supplies a completed seek to the eaves of a home.
Fascia, on the other hand, is the vertical board that runs along the edge of the roofing system. It functions as a protective barrier for the roofing's wooden elements and supports the bottom row of roofing system tiles or shingles. Additionally, fascia boards accommodate gutter systems that assist direct water away from the home's structure.

Common materials consist of wood, vinyl, aluminum, and fiber cement. Each product has its advantages and disadvantages in terms of cost, resilience, and maintenance.

Is it needed to paint fascia boards?
If utilizing wood fascia boards, it is vital to paint them with a weather-resistant surface to protect versus wetness and UV damage. Vinyl and aluminum generally do not need painting.
